To access your server from a remote location you can do it via SSH, or
if you prefer a graphical interface, you can try RDP or VNC. You can
also use VCN through SSH, or forward X application via SSH. One last
option would be a server management software with a web interface, like
Webmin.

In any case, you must forward the appropriate ports from the router to
the server, be it for remote management or for the services you intend
to run (ie. HTTP, FTP, etc.)
